I got the chance to try the newest incarnation of Baco in the Henry of Pelham line-up, and while Baco still is not my grape of choice (by a long shot) this 2014 Baco Noir, Old Vines ($19.95) has real wine character, which makes me proclaim: the Speck brothers have done it again - taking this lowly, unimpressive grape and turning it into a proper wine (folks this truly is a skill): blackberry, cassis, mocha, black cherry, with a nice hit of spiced black-cherry and acid on the finish. I would also like to remind you that if you like Henry of Pelham Baco, and it's the only Baco you can name, you are NOT a "Baco fan" you are a Henry of Pelham Baco fan, there's a distinction there. Price: $19.95 – Rating: ****+
